So, if I have a computer and what to put Linux on it (I am just a regular joe who wants to surf the web, read email, and use Word and Excel) is there a Linux that I an download and install easily?

Yes, there is. I prefer Fedora, but only because I've used Red Hat since the earliest versions. Fedora installs without any reboot until the install is finished, and it's a no-brainer. I've heard good things about MEPIS, Xandros, and Linspire, but have not tried any of them. I've heard they all install easier than Windows.

Will the spreadsheet product read excel files?

OpenOffice.org will read virtually any Excel spreadsheet you put in front of it. Due to the proprietary nature of Excel, though, macros may give you some issues. OOo will also save into Excel format.

SimplyMepis.

I am by no means a "geek", and I have it on both my laptop and my desktop. It's not difficult to use. The installation is easier than any Windows version that I've seen, and hardware detection is excellent. The only recommendation is that if you're on dialup, get an external serial modem. They're almost all compatible with Linux and they don't require your processor to do the work. If you use a network adapter, don't sweat it. I haven't seen one yet that any version of Linux couldn't configure automatically.

I don't know about downloading it. I ordered my CD directly from the site (SimplyMepis 2004) for about $14, but that's with in-state sales tax. Yours should be slightly cheaper.
